You want ONLY your puppy’s food passing through his immature and developing intestinal system for the first 2 weeks, and then slowly introduce treats to see what his body does with them. You want to look for toys that he cannot get any small pieces from, and nothing edible. You will be doing much re-direction as your puppy progresses through the teething, chewing, and biting stages. Provide plenty of toys to carry around, retrieve with, and chew on. Same rules apply! Only place your leash on your puppy when they are under DIRECT supervision.Ĭhews + Chewable Toys - Ensure they are durable and non-edible. You will work on his leash training for short periods indoors and out, he/she will drag it, step on it, get it caught on things around the house, and learn that a tug on the leash is OK, nothing to worry about. Having a lightweight four to six foot leash to start out with will give them great beginning exposure to leash training. ![]() Your puppy will ONLY wear a collar when he/she is supervised! NEVER leave a collar on your puppy when you are not watching them as they can strangle themselves in the pen or crate.
